Myrtle Buckley
Harper
Mrs. Myrtle Buckley Harper of Minden died Friday, Aug. 31 at Minden Medical Center after an extended illness. She was 86.
Graveside services were conducted Sunday, Sept. 2 at 2:30 p.m. at the Minden Cemetery. Dr. Ronald Prince officiated. Services were under the direction of Rose-Neath Funeral Home.
A native of Neuton, Miss., Mrs. Harper was a journalist and a homemaker. She was the owner of the Minden newspaper for nine years. Her affiliations include the First Baptist Church of Minden and the Home Demonstration Club.
Survivors include a daughter, Elizabeth Harper Jones of Shreveport; two granddaughters, Cindy Harrison of Minden and Karen Williams, also of Minden; three great grandchildren, Taylor Harrison, Laura Harrison, and J. Caitlyn Williams, all of Minden.
